Declarative Memory
A type of long-term memory responsible for storing information that can be consciously recalled, such as facts and events.
Procedural Memory
The type of memory responsible for knowing how to do things, also known as muscle memory.
Semantic/Episodic Distinction
The differentiation between semantic memory, which deals with facts and concepts, and episodic memory, which involves personal experiences and events.
